Jeremy Corbyn: "The collapse of Carillion is a watershed moment. It is time to put an end to the rip-off privatisation policies that have done serious damage to our public services and fleeced taxpayers of billions of pounds... Labour will end the Private Finance Initiative rip-off." As applies to the PFI 'Streets Behind' contract with Amey plc and their sub-contractors. We know that Jeremy Corbyn has not, as yet, intervened directly in the Sheffield trees crisis - there are plethora issues caused by austerity and free-market dogma that are damaging us and killing us and I don't feel he can personally intervene in every single one - but his statement is the strongest yet from any party that they recognise the folly, damage and misery these contracts and this greed driven thinking brings.
